Is this a good or bad idea? Will the mail likely get lost, or will it stand out? Comments?
I am a fan of snail mail and assume that those chapters are equipped to handle receiving snail mail. I assume that some of their chapter transactions may be distributed through snail mail since not every NHQ/IHQ accepts email submissions of chapter records, member dues, etc. If you are in doubt perhaps try calling or emailing the chapters to tell them you will be sending something through the postal service mail soon.

Snail mail is not a lost art in Delta. Delta NHQ and alumnae chapters have to reach Sorors who became Deltas years and generations before the Internet became so popular--these Sorors far outnumber Sorors of the Internet generation. Snail mail is still used by NHQ and chapters for journals, official letters, invitations to events, membership dues, and other information that is not day-to-day. My alumnae chapter receives a lot of snail mail, they collect it, read it, and present it at the chapter meetings. The same can be said for many if not most alumnae and collegiate chapters.
